Why Your Mattress Choice Matters
A mattress is not just about comfort—it directly affects sleep quality, posture, and long-term health. A poor mattress can lead to:
Back and neck pain
Restless sleep
Pressure point discomfort
Overheating during the night
The best mattress for your body should support your spine, relieve pressure, and match your sleeping position.

1. What Is Your Primary Sleeping Position?
Your sleep position determines how much support your body needs.
- Side sleeper
You need pressure relief for shoulders and hips.
➡ Best choice: Memory foam or soft hybrid mattress - Back sleeper
You need balanced support to keep the spine aligned.
➡ Best choice: Medium-firm memory foam or hybrid mattress - Stomach sleeper
Too much softness can cause spinal misalignment.
➡ Best choice: Firm foam or firm hybrid mattress - Combination sleeper
You switch positions frequently.
➡ Best choice: Responsive hybrid mattress

3. Do You Sleep Hot?
Temperature regulation is crucial for uninterrupted sleep.
Yes, I get hot easily
➜ Choose cooling gel memory foam, latex, or hybrid mattresses
No, temperature isn’t an issue
➜ Standard memory foam or foam mattresses will work well.
Hybrid and latex mattresses typically provide better airflow than traditional foam beds.

4. Do You Share Your Bed?
If you sleep with a partner, motion isolation becomes important.
Yes → Memory foam mattresses reduce motion transfer
No → Any mattress type can work
Hybrid mattresses also perform well for couples because they combine supportive coils with foam comfort layers.
5. Do You Experience Back Pain?
Back pain is often related to improper spinal support.
If you frequently wake up with back pain, look for:
Medium-firm mattress support
Pressure-relieving foam layers
Strong edge support
Hybrid mattresses and high-quality memory foam mattresses are commonly recommended for back pain relief.
